I picked up an MP7 recently, but I still can't get over using this thing.Naturally, it's got some external upgrades. Picked up a Creation slide, works very nice on stock internals. I did, however, want an RMR mounted to mine. As a student, whilst I want to machine the slide, I can't bring myself to do. As someone with access to a high-grade SLS 3D printer, I can prototype something slightly more convenient.If anyone else is interested in the mount, I can do a bit on it later, once I'm finished playing with it. Prototype of the mount, made from Nylon in an SLS printer, run by the Engineering school. I had some issued with the threading stripping in that one, so I sent it away to Shapeways to make a 60/40 Mild-steel/Brass alloy version. Much prettier, but slightly looser tolerances than the uni printer, so needed some cleaning up before it could be used. Also, threads still stripped.I have recessed some nuts in behind now instead, which is a change I shall make to the design in the future if anyone else wants access to it. Should be fine to build on any printer, just may require some clean-up. Alternatively, some skilled machinist could make you one from a small block of metal. I love it with a silencer too, helps with the balance. The combo of HK45 and light doesn't lend itself to retention holster compatibility very well apparently. However some asking around of some Arnies members (thanks to user I'm going space) and apparently the Fobus EMG 20/21 does an alright job. Nice'n'cheap on Ebay, so got myself one I did.Doesn't like a threaded barrel, however, let alone a suppressor. So, like I'm going space, I took to it with a dremel. Retention is still pretty good, fits the HK45 nicely with suppressor and light, as well as fitting the RMR just right. Plus, the rear-draw nature of the holster stops all of my Gucci catching as I retrieve it. I love this thing, setting up a battlebelt with some Fastmag replicas. bankz5152 Posted June 15, 2015 Report Share Posted June 15, 2015 (edited) Good tip for the Kydex holster if your worried about damaging the slide. I lined mine with some faux alcantara off ebay, cheap as chips and wafer thin but provides a nice smooth soft surface for you pistol. bankz5152 Posted June 15, 2015 Report Share Posted June 15, 2015 I used some high temp spray glue I had left over from doing my cars headlining. Mines a fold over too. I sprayed the alcantara then 'pulled it through' the holster on the areas where the sides of the slide contacted the holster. However this was for a 10" Extended Desert Eagle so a little easier to do! Quote Link to post Share on other sites
